How much do clinic rn j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for clinic rn in Anaheim, CA is $50.18,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37.26 and $59.90 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Clinic RN?

Clinic RNs, or Registered Nurses working in a clinic setting, are healthcare professionals who provide patient care, administer medications, assist with procedures, and help coordinate patient treatment plans. They often work in outpatient facilities, physician offices, or specialty clinics, supporting physicians and other healthcare staff. Clinic RNs also conduct patient assessments, educate patients about health conditions, and help manage chronic illnesses. Their role is essential in ensuring the smooth operation of clinics and delivering high-quality patient care.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Clinic RN?

To thrive as a Clinic RN, you need a solid background in patient assessment, clinical procedures, and nursing principles, usually supported by an active RN license and relevant clinical experience. Familiarity with electronic medical records (EMRs), office-based diagnostic equipment, and immunization protocols is common in this role. Strong communication, organizational skills, and the ability to multitask in a busy outpatient environment set top performers apart. These abilities ensure efficient, patient-centered care and smooth clinic operations, directly impacting patient outcomes and satisfaction.

What are some common challenges Clinic RNs face in balancing patient care with administrative duties?

Clinic RNs often juggle direct patient care with administrative responsibilities such as documentation, scheduling follow-ups, and coordinating with insurance providers. Time management is crucial, as prioritizing patient needs while ensuring accurate records and compliance can be demanding, especially in busy clinics. Building strong communication skills and staying organized helps RNs manage these challenges effectively, while support from fellow nurses and administrative staff can also ease the workload.

What is the difference between Clinic Rn vs Medical Assistant?

AspectClinic RnMedical Assistant
CredentialsRegistered Nurse license (RN)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) or similar certification
Work EnvironmentClinics, hospitals, healthcare facilitiesClinics, outpatient settings, doctor's offices
ResponsibilitiesPatient assessments, care planning, medication administrationVital signs, patient prep, administrative tasks
Industry UsageHealthcare, medical facilitiesPrimary care, outpatient clinics

Clinic Rns typically hold RN licenses and perform more advanced clinical duties, while Medical Assistants handle basic patient care and administrative tasks. Both roles are essential in healthcare settings, but Clinic Rns have a broader scope of practice and require more advanced credentials.

Moffitt Cancer Center's Thoracic Oncology Program specializes in the diagnosis and treatment of lung cancer, thymoma, mesothelioma, tracheal cancer, Pancoast tumors and other thoracic malignancies. Because of our exclusive focus on this particular range of cancers, we're able to provide each patient with an individualized treatment recommendation that gives them the best possible prognosis - not to mention the best possible quality of life. Our survival rates routinely exceed national averages, a product of our exceptional level of expertise and multispecialty approach to treatment.

Our Thoracic Oncology Program is based on a collaboration of a number of experienced specialists, including medical oncologists, radiation oncologists, pulmonologists, pathologists and thoracic surgeons. This diverse team provides a comprehensive range of services. Our Thoracic Oncology Clinic cares for 80-90 patients a day, where patients can access:

  • Diagnostic and staging tests, including pathology and imaging services with results interpreted by radiologists who specialize in thoracic readings
  • Molecular tumor profiling to determine the most promising treatments for each patient's unique genetic tumor makeup
  • Chemotherapy, including oral and intravenous options and innovative drug combinations
  • Radiation therapy, including stereotactic precision-targeted radiation delivery techniques
  • Surgery, including minimally invasive, video-assisted and robotic procedures
  • Supportive care, including nutrition consultations, pulmonology support, smoking cessation and pain management
  • Screening services, including low-dose CT scanning and multi-specialist tumor board peer reviews, for which we have been named a Screening Center of Excellence by the Lung Cancer Alliance
  • Access to the latest clinical trials, including immunotherapy and targeted therapy treatments
